Yao, Panpan; Alkhammash, Reem; Li, Xingshan – Scientific Studies of Reading, 2022
We aimed to tackle the question about the time course of plausibility effect in on-line processing of Chinese nouns in temporarily ambiguous structures, and whether L2ers can immediately use the plausibility information generated from classifier-noun associations in analyzing ambiguous structures. Lindinger, Nadine M.; Jacobson, Sandra W.; Davidson, Landi; Conradie, Simone; Dodge, Neil C.; Molteno, Christopher D.; Meintjes, Ernesta M.; Gaab, Nadine; Jacobson, Joseph L. – Scientific Studies of Reading, 2022
Purpose: To date, research on effects of prenatal alcohol exposure (PAE) has focused on a broad range of cognitive impairments, but relatively few studies have examined effects of PAE on development of reading skills.
